Bris Mila and Pidyon Haben

Chukai Chaim | December 31, 2025

25. The bracha “אשר קידש וכו'” said after a bris mila requires a kos. Some Rishonim hold the kos is essential, i.e., the bracha cannot be said without it (מרדכי יומא סי' תשכ''ז בשם הר''י בר''ש ). However, most Rishonim hold the kos is not essential, and that is the psak in practice (שו''ע או''ח סי' תרכ''ב ס''ג, יו''ד סי' רס''ה ס''ד ).

26. Pidyon Haben. The Geonim instituted a minhag that the Kohen says Borei Pri HaGafen on a cup of wine after the pidyon. There is no nusach other than the bracha of Borei Prei HaGafen, so if one does not have wine, he does not make the bracha (רמ''א יו''ד סי' ש''ה ס''י ).
